概念微服务(MicroservicesArchitecture)是一种架构风格,一个大型复杂软件应用由一个或多个微服务组成。系统中的各个微服务可被独立部署,各个微服务之间是松耦合的。每个微服务仅关注于完成一件任务并很好地完成该任务。在所有情况下,每个微服务代表着一个小的业务能力。微服务是根据具体业务领域边界划分出来的能独立运行的程序,并且可以独立部署,可以根据业务量横向扩展,修改不会影响其他程序正
分类:
其他好文 时间:
2020-10-13 17:24:44
阅读次数:
17
链表的概念以及链表与数组的差异不做过多的叙述,相信大家都耳熟能详,这里以c#语言实现简单的双向链表,作为备用,记录下~ public class Node<T> { private Node<T> prev; private Node<T> next; private T val; public N ...
此次结对编程是与江北辰一同进行的,复用了他的题目生成代码(java语言),而在答案生成上调用了python实现,图形化操作界面采用网站的方式实现。在开发之前,两人对网站开发都没有多少经验,对于HTML、CSS、JS、SpringBoot都不太熟悉,平时也没有使用,因此开发过程中大量的内容都是现学现用 ...
分类:
其他好文 时间:
2020-10-09 21:36:53
阅读次数:
35
首先我们从网站的架构谈起。一般来说,我们将网站分为前端和后端。前端主要负责页面的展示,后端则是业务逻辑的实现。由于html5的兴起,前端领域已经越来越火热,前端技术发展极快,今天我们不做过多介绍,因为现在的互联网公司,前端工程师和Java工程师是完全不同的两种技术岗位。所以我们还是以Java的角度去 ...
分类:
编程语言 时间:
2020-10-07 21:07:14
阅读次数:
28
上周对年鉴抽取的样式修改完成了,而且每天早上额外抽取几个小时验证自己对强人工智能想法的构思,现在有了大致的想法。在给老师验收的时候说对应的父节点的指标是数据来源,然后查看了一下数据库中对应的数据发现数据缺少了一个指标,说之后和甲方进行沟通之后重新拿一份数据比较全的数据。 这周应该就是对对应老师提及的 ...
分类:
其他好文 时间:
2020-10-06 20:14:01
阅读次数:
26
最近和一位从事多年架构工作的技术哥们见面,聊到了近期面试程序员的一些经历,谈到了“如何判断程序员水平高低”这个话题,颇有些感触,觉得有价值,因此花了些时间整理、分享给大家。 正文 程序员的水平高低,不是靠语言或外在表现就能看出来的,不是看他会多少技术、参加过多少项目、写了多少博客,而是看他在实际业务 ...
分类:
其他好文 时间:
2020-09-24 22:15:52
阅读次数:
93
我这里需要通过多线程去处理数据,然后在所有数据都处理完成后再往下执行。这里就用到了CountDownLatch。把countdownlatch作为参数传入到每个线程类里,在线程中处理完数据后执行countdown方法。在所有countdownlatch归零后,其await方法结束阻塞状态而往下执行。 ...
分类:
编程语言 时间:
2020-09-24 21:49:43
阅读次数:
58
MySQL基础02(正则表达式) 1. 过滤数据 1.1 WHERE子句 使用SELECT语句的WHERE子句指定搜索条件。 WHERE子句的操作符 操作符 说明 = 等于 <> 不等于 != 不等于 < 小于 ? 小于等于 > 大于 >= 大于等于 BETWEEN 在指定的两个值之间 1.2 组合 ...
分类:
数据库 时间:
2020-09-24 21:47:38
阅读次数:
58
https://www.cnblogs.com/grenet/p/3791648.html 算法题——立方体的体对角线穿过多少个正方体? https://wenku.baidu.com/view/e49bc17b59fb770bf78a6529647d27284a733765.html 大长方形的对 ...
分类:
编程语言 时间:
2020-09-24 21:00:25
阅读次数:
34
学习法语,也是下了一点决心的。因为很清楚,如果决定要学,不是说随便学个一两个月就行的。学一个东西,一定要学到入门的程度,不然等于白学。而语言要入门,按我的经验,起码要好几年时间。所以,这个决心不容易下。 按我的经验,语言初学阶段必须强化。每天学个十分钟,是没什么用的,因为根本记不住,第二天还得复习, ...
分类:
其他好文 时间:
2020-09-23 23:17:55
阅读次数:
35